Abstract

Methods, systems, and products automatically creates a calendar entry for an electronic calendar application. A graphical user interface is displayed having a text field and a date and time field. Whenever a user wishes to create a calendar entry, the user populates the text field and the date and time field. The user then selects a graphical control that automatically creates the calendar entry in the electronic calendar application.

Claims (58)

1. A method, comprising:

generating, by a processor executing an electronic calendar application, an electronic calendar for display in a graphical window;

receiving, by the processor, a command entered by a user requesting an electronic note;

executing, by the processor, a note entry software application in response to the command, the note entry software application separate from the electronic calendar application;

generating, by the processor executing the note entry software application, a note entry user interface in another graphical window, the note entry user interface comprising a text field, a date field, and a graphical control;

receiving, by the processor, a window selection from the user that selects the another graphical window generated by the note entry software application;

receiving text typed by the user into the text field;

receiving, by the processor, entry of a date and time typed by the user into the date field;

receiving, by the processor, a control selection of the graphical control;

setting, in memory, a comment property equal to the text typed into the text field of the another graphical window generated by the note entry software application;

setting, by the processor, a begindate property equal to the date and time in the date field of the another graphical window generated by the note entry software application;

executing, by the processor, object-oriented programming that creates a calendar entry in the electronic calendar generated by the electronic calendar application from the comment property and the begindate property; and

storing, in the memory, the calendar entry associated with the date and time in response to the control selection of the graphical control.

2. The method of claim 1 , further comprising storing the calendar entry in a calendar store.

3. The method of claim 1 , further comprising storing the calendar entry as a file in the memory.

4. The method of claim 1 , further comprising storing the note entry user interface as a web page.

5. The method of claim 1 , further comprising extracting the date and time from the text typed by the user into the text field.

6. The method of claim 1 , further comprising spell checking the text typed by the user into the text field.

7. The method of claim 1 , further comprising displaying the calendar entry.
